#92 Squad top Olsztyn Tigers to remain unbeaten, 107.66-96.88

#92 Squad won their third straight game to open the season with a hard-fought win over Olsztyn Tigers, earning a 107.66-96.88 victory. #92 Squad never trailed in this one after earning a 3.50-point lead on Thursday behind Jerome Baker. DeAndre Hopkins (10 Rec, 137 Rec Yds) and Tyler Boyd (10 Rec, 125 Rec Yds) carried the flag for Olsztyn Tigers in the loss. #92 Squad (3-0) will look to sustain their winning ways against Metropolitans, while Olsztyn Tigers (1-2) will take on Cardinals Polska in an effort to get back on track.
